Street sweeper schedule: There’s an app for that
City police will begin ticketing cars for street-sweeper parking violations Monday, May 3.
Not sure when you need to move your car? City of Elkins GIS has released an app to help!
Click here to access a map view of the city. Click on your street and the app will tell you the day/time when the street sweeper comes through.
